About the Role

As a Principal Orbit Operations Engineer, you'll set the direction for how we operate spacecraft as the fleet grows: the operations concept, flight rules, fault management approach, and the automation roadmap that takes us from a few satellites to a constellation. You'll lead operations for our most critical activities and help build the team around you.

This is a hands-on role on a small team. You'll spend time on console, write procedures, and work anomalies yourself, while setting the operational standards the rest of the team builds on.

Responsibilities

  • Define the operations concept for the constellation, including shift models, automation strategy, operations center design, and ground network utilization

  • Develop and maintain the operational framework: flight rules, command authority, go/no-go processes, anomaly response, and readiness review standards

  • Lead operations for launches, LEOP, commissioning, and other critical mission phases

  • Define the fault management and onboard FDIR philosophy with flight software

  • Work with ground software to define the automation, mission planning, and fleet management capabilities operations needs

  • Lead high-severity anomaly investigations and the corrective actions that follow

  • Plan and lead operational readiness activities, including simulations, dress rehearsals, and operator training and certification

  • Mentor operations engineers and support hiring as the team grows

What We Do

Reflect Orbital is developing technology to sell sunlight to those who need it. We imagine a future where sunlight continues powering solar farms and providing lighting after the sun sets.
